Grady-White 281 CE: BoatTEST Review

Reviewed by Jeff Hammond

Overview

The Grady White 281 Coastal Explorer is a thoughtfully designed center console boat that prioritizes fishing functionality without sacrificing family-friendly features. With a length overall of 27 feet, 7 inches, a beam of 9 feet, 4 inches, and a draft of 19 inches, this vessel balances robust construction and clever design to deliver a versatile boating experience. It offers a range of engine options including a single 425 horsepower Yamaha or twin 300 horsepower outboards, supporting both performance and reliability.

Fishing Features and Exterior Design

Fishing is at the core of the 281 Coastal Explorer's design. The cockpit is equipped with a 38-gallon live well on the starboard side, a self-draining freshwater sink, and abundant storage including tackle drawers and under-seat compartments. Rod holders are strategically placed along the cap rails, trailing edge of the hardtop, and integrated with cup holders for convenience. The transom features a spacious 7-foot, 2-inch by 2-foot, 2-inch diamond non-skid casting platform, enhanced by the absence of an engine well due to Yamaha's integrated digital electric steering. The flip-out seat back with bolster support provides comfortable seating without compromising platform height. Center hatches reveal an 18-gallon insulated live well that doubles as a cooler, flanked by removable storage bins granting access to the bilge. The boat includes a 21-inch high bulwark for safety and is pre-rigged for aftermarket power poles and trolling motors.

Forward Deck and T-Top Design

Forward of the cockpit lies a large casting platform measuring approximately 6 feet, 10 inches wide by 8 feet, 10 inches long, accessible via two 9-inch steps that enhance safety and ease of movement. The deck features diamond non-skid surfaces and two insulated, self-draining 70-quart storage compartments. A 296-quart insulated coffin box with a removable divider extends the platform aft. The T-top is mounted to the console rather than the deck, preserving 22 inches of side deck clearance and providing a clean, unobstructed walkway. Its supports are inside the windshield frame and include integrated handrails for helm operation. The T-top is equipped with spreader lights fore and aft, pre-rigged for outriggers, and features underground rod storage for rods up to 10 feet.

Convertible Seating and Family Features

Beyond fishing, the 281 Coastal Explorer converts easily into a family-friendly boat. Cushions transform the forward area into two forward-facing lounges, complemented by electrically actuated side seatbacks that create additional lounges with adjustable positions. The seatbacks can be stopped at any angle, enhancing comfort and usability. A full-length grab rail and conveniently placed beverage holders add to the comfort. An easy-up bow shade supported by carbon fiber stanchions provides sun protection for up to five passengers. The forward seating also includes a side-facing lounger option, an electrically extendable shade from the hardtop’s trailing edge, and options for a ski tow arch or pylon depending on engine configuration. The sport deck at the stern is electrically actuated and standard, featuring a ladder and side doors for easy water access.

Head Compartment and Safety Features

The head compartment is designed with thoughtful engineering, featuring side access with an inward-opening door equipped with a handle and magnetic catch to hold it open. Inside, a grab handle and conveniently located light switch provide ease of use. The compartment offers 5 feet, 4 inches of overhead clearance and 4 feet of sitting headroom, with cherry storage racks and a solar-powered vent overhead. The bow rail extends fully back for secure handholds when entering or exiting the head. Safety is emphasized throughout the boat, with 21-inch high bulwarks, multiple grab rails along the side decks and under the T-top, foam flotation beyond regulatory requirements, and comprehensive overboard drainage for all compartments and drink holders.

Helm and Operational Features

The helm console is designed for operational efficiency and comfort. It accommodates dual 16-inch flat panel displays supplied by dealers, with switches positioned low on the console to keep the line of sight clear. A centrally located Yamaha engine display sits just ahead of digital engine controls. The steering wheel is a three-spoke gray stainless steel design with non-skid surfaces and a steering knob, mounted on a tilt base. The compass is mounted centrally on the console, although slightly offset from the steering wheel. Storage includes a large forward compartment and an overhead electronics box housing a dealer-installed VHF radio. The wraparound acrylic windshield extends outside the T-top supports with minimal distortion and includes a standard windshield wiper. Additional features include a Fusion stereo system with connectivity, zippered overhead storage, LED lighting capable of cycling through red, white, and blue, and an elite leaning post with flip armrests, flip bolsters, and fore-aft adjustment. Fire extinguisher storage is integrated into the portside bulwark.

Ground Tackle and Deck Hardware

The ground tackle is conveniently located on an elevated platform at the bow, eliminating the need to bend or stoop. The anchor locker hatch is supported by a gas assist strut and houses a standard windlass with controls both at the bow and helm. The bow features a pop-up navigation light and three 8-inch pull-up cleats on each side, facilitating secure mooring.

Performance and Handling

During testing with twin 300 horsepower Yamaha outboards equipped with 15 1/4 by 19 props, the 281 Coastal Explorer achieved a top speed of 55 miles per hour at 6,000 RPM. The optimal cruising speed was found at 3,400 RPM, delivering 32.1 miles per hour with a fuel burn of 14.7 gallons per hour, equating to 2.2 miles per gallon and a range of 316 statute miles while maintaining a 10% fuel reserve from the 160-gallon capacity. Acceleration to plane occurred in approximately three seconds, reaching 20 miles per hour in 5.5 seconds, 30 miles per hour in 7.5 seconds, and surpassing 40 miles per hour in 9.6 seconds. The boat exhibits strong, sturdy construction with excellent handling characteristics, including a smooth, dry ride through waves and wakes, gentle leaning into turns without excessive centrifugal force, and minimal speed loss during maneuvers. Trim adjustments are straightforward, with the boat favoring a trim gauge setting that leaves about three notches visible for optimal cruising attitude. Trim tabs are primarily used for correcting uneven weight distribution rather than performance enhancement.

Conclusion

The Grady White 281 Coastal Explorer stands out for its meticulous attention to detail, robust build quality, and thoughtful integration of fishing and family features. Its clever use of space, extensive storage solutions, and comfortable seating arrangements make it a versatile vessel suitable for serious anglers and recreational boaters alike. Performance testing confirms its capability to deliver a smooth, stable, and efficient ride, while safety features and operational conveniences reinforce its reputation as a well-engineered boat designed to last a lifetime.

The Biggest Pros and Cons

2025 Grady-White 281 CE Overview The Grady-White 281 CE is a versatile center console boat that offers both style and functionality, making it an excellent choice for fishing enthusiasts and family outings alike. Below are the pros and cons of this impressive vessel:

Pros

Versatile Design: The 281 CE is designed for both serious fishing and comfortable family outings. Its spacious layout allows for seamless transitions between activities, whether you're casting a line or enjoying a leisurely cruise.

Powerful Performance: Equipped with twin outboards, the boat delivers exceptional performance and fuel efficiency, making it suitable for various water conditions and long-distance travels.

Ample Storage: With numerous built-in storage compartments, anglers will appreciate the dedicated spaces for rods, tackle, and personal gear, ensuring a clutter-free experience on the water.

Safety Features: Grady-White boats are known for their safety. The 281 CE includes high gunwales and a stable hull design, providing confidence while navigating rough waters.

Comfortable Amenities: The boat’s plush seating, including forward lounges and a spacious helm area, ensures comfort for all passengers. Additionally, innovative features such as a clean freshwater system and a min-mold head add to the convenience.

Quality Construction: Grady-White’s reputation for durability and attention to detail ensures that the 281 CE is built to withstand the elements, providing long-lasting performance.

Cons

Price Point: As a premium brand, the Grady-White 281 CE comes with a higher price tag compared to some other center console options, which may deter budget-conscious buyers.

Size and Weight: While the boat's size offers stability, it may also limit accessibility to smaller docks or shallow areas. Additionally, towing and storage can be more challenging due to the boat's weight.

Maintenance: Like all boats, regular maintenance is essential for optimal performance. The complexity of its systems might require professional servicing, adding to overall upkeep costs.

Fuel Consumption: Although efficient for its class, twin outboard setups can be less fuel-efficient than smaller, single-engine alternatives, especially during extended outings.
